If you're gonna make any sense of those threads you need to fix the broken Waffleimages links, so I made a quick greasemonkey script to fix them. I think the awful app already does something like this.

JavaScript code:
// ==UserScript==
// @name     WaffleImages Fixer
// @version  1
//
// @include [url]https://forums.somethingawful.com/*[/url]
// ==/UserScript==

function getNewUrl(url) {
  var match = url.match(/http:\/\/img\.waffleimages\.com\/([0-9a-fA-F]+)\/.+\.([a-zA-Z]+)/);
  if (match) {
    var hash = match[1];
    var extension = match[2].substring(0, 3).toLowerCase();
    return `[url]https://randomwaffle.gbs.fm/images/[/url]${hash.substring(0, 2)}/${hash}.${extension}`;
  } else {
    return url
  }
}

document.querySelectorAll('img[src^="http://img.waffleimages.com"]').forEach((elem) => {
  elem.src = getNewUrl(elem.src);
});

document.querySelectorAll('[href^="http://img.waffleimages.com"]').forEach((elem) => {
  elem.href = getNewUrl(elem.href);
});
